In Lucknow on April 7,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) triumphed over Gujarat Titans in a comprehensive display, marking their first-ever victory against the Titans and propelling KL Rahul’s team to the third position on the IPL 2024 points table.

Following the match, KL Rahul commended the collective effort of his bowlers and emphasized the importance of batting first after winning the toss. He praised the adaptability of the young bowling unit, noting that batting first allows them to gauge the pitch conditions and adapt accordingly.
Rahul also highlighted LSG’s strong record defending totals exceeding 160 in IPL matches. He attributed this success partly to the conditions at the Ekana Stadium in Lucknow, describing it as occasionally low-scoring, and emphasized the advantage of playing at home.
Furthermore, Rahul praised LSG’s spin trio of Manimaran Siddharth, Krunal Pandya, and Ravi Bishnoi for their contributions to the team’s bowling attack. He lauded Siddharth’s ability to open the bowling effectively, recognized Krunal’s vast IPL experience, and acknowledged Bishnoi’s continuous improvement as a leg-spinner.
With a convincing 33-run victory over Gujarat Titans, KL Rahul and LSG now look forward to their upcoming match against Delhi Capitals on April 12 at Lucknow’s Ekana Stadium.
